China Shanghai Shanghai Ali cloud
Websites on 139.196.236.38
- Domain names that have been bound:
- 2024-03-06-----2024-06-27sunxitao.top
- 2019-04-30-----2019-04-30cloud.fanruan.com
- website server lookup history
- youhu.net
- www.1casi.com
- 17c9.top
- 178zhibo8.com
- 17caaa.top
- 83686.com
- 17co.top
- av.fc2av.com
- 171zjz.top
- 7q2gx.com
- www.u6a6.com
- 1717av.com
- modelgaydar.com
- www.gynclub.com
- xxtv18.com
- japanxx.com
- 91p575.com
- 170hxc.top
- littlepedo.com
- ysj4.com
- hosting ip address lookup history
- 45.158.148.180
- 159.138.45.68
- 129.226.182.21
- 36.148.33.88
- 103.97.177.194
- 104.21.55.151
- 103.125.115.114
- 104.21.77.227
- 104.18.47.64
- 107.148.5.40
- 122.228.30.97
- 159.138.143.107
- 159.138.40.173
- 188.114.96.0
- 104.27.162.21
- 159.138.31.28
- 202.181.234.195
- 20.187.98.134
- 119.28.225.23
- 121.227.204.140